Chapter 3 - Use the Scanner Enable Symbology Decoding Before you start reading bar codes, use the Settings app to enable decoding for only the bar code symbologies you need to read. 1 Start the Settings app. 2 In the Intermec section, tap Scanners > Internal Scanners > Symbologies. By default, decoding is enabled for these symbologies: • Code 128 and GS1-128 • Code 39 • Datamatrix • UPC-A, UPC-E, EAN-8, and UPC-E1 • PDF417 3 To enable decoding for a symbology type, slide the switch on. To disable decoding, slide the switch off. 38 CN51 Mobile Computer User Manual
